Charles Baudelaire praised Manet's painting style as modern and innovative, noting his unique ability to capture fleeting impressions through his brushwork. Baudelaire admired Manet's rejection of traditional techniques and subject matter, valuing his boldness in challenging artistic conventions.
Charles Baudelaire was a French poet, art critic, and a translator of Edgar Allen Poe. He as born April 9, 1821 and died August 31, 1867. He is credited with making up the term modernity.
